Understanding Tampa's Hardscape Challenges
Successful hardscape installation in the Tampa Bay area requires a specialized approach. Our subtropical climate, characterized by intense heat, high humidity, heavy seasonal rains, and the potential for hurricanes, demands materials and construction techniques that prioritize longevity and stability. The most critical factor, however, lies beneath the surface: Tampa's sandy, well-draining soil. While great for some plants, this soil type presents a unique challenge for hardscapes, as it can shift and settle if not properly prepared for, leading to cracked pavers, uneven surfaces, and failing walls.
The Foundation of Success: Base Preparation and Drainage
For any patio, pathway, or outdoor kitchen, the unseen base is the most important component. In Tampa, proper base preparation is non-negotiable. A robust, compacted base of gravel and sand is essential to create a stable platform that prevents shifting and sinking in the sandy soil. Equally crucial is integrating a comprehensive drainage strategy from the start.
- Grading is Key: All hardscape surfaces must be graded with a slight slope to direct water away from your home's foundation and other structures. Industry standards recommend a slope of 1% to 2% (approximately 1/8 to 1/4 inch per foot) for effective runoff without being noticeable to the eye 1 2.
- Managing Heavy Rain: To handle Tampa's torrential downpours, solutions like French drains-perforated pipes set in gravel-filled trenches-are highly effective at collecting and redirecting subsurface water 3 4. Proper grading and drainage work together to protect your landscape investment and your home.
Selecting the Right Materials for Durability and Style
Choosing materials that can endure heat, moisture, and occasional high winds is paramount. Here's a breakdown of the best options for Tampa homes:
Top-Tier Choices for Tampa:
- Concrete Pavers: A premier choice for patios and walkways. Interlocking concrete pavers are incredibly durable, come in a vast array of colors and styles, and their segmented nature allows for flexibility and excellent drainage. They handle thermal expansion well and are resistant to salt, making them suitable for pool decks.
- Natural Stone: Materials like travertine, bluestone, and flagstone offer timeless beauty and exceptional durability. Travertine, in particular, stays cool underfoot and handles moisture beautifully, making it ideal for our climate.
- Segmental Retaining Wall Units: For building walls, modular concrete blocks designed for retaining walls are engineered for strength and stability. They interlock securely and are the standard for creating lasting, structural walls in sandy soil conditions.
Materials to Use with Caution:
- Timber: While wood can offer a natural look, it is highly susceptible to rot, termites, and decay in Tampa's humid environment. If used, it must be pressure-treated for ground contact and requires vigilant maintenance 5.
- Solid Poured Concrete: Large slabs of concrete can crack over time due to soil movement. While often used for driveways, it requires expert installation with control joints and a very stable base.
Considerations for Historic Neighborhoods: In areas like Hyde Park or Seminole Heights, you may find existing hardscapes using classic materials like brick or rusticated masonry. Changes to exterior site elements in historic districts often require review and permits, so it's important to check with the City of Tampa's planning department before beginning work 6.
Common Hardscape Projects and What to Expect
Patios and Walkways
The heart of outdoor living, a well-built patio extends your home's usable space. Paver patios are the most popular choice, with costs typically ranging from $18 to $32 per square foot installed. This price varies based on the paver material selected (concrete vs. natural stone), the complexity of the base work required for your soil, and the design pattern 7 8. Remember, the investment in proper base preparation and drainage here prevents costly repairs later.
Retaining Walls
Walls are both functional and aesthetic, used to manage slopes, create level planting areas, or define spaces. The cost of a retaining wall is highly variable, depending primarily on its height, length, and the material used. Segmental concrete block walls are the most common for their strength. Crucially, retaining walls over a certain height (often 4 feet, but local codes vary) require a building permit and possibly engineering plans 9. A qualified contractor will handle this permitting process.
Other Features
From outdoor kitchens and fire pits to decorative columns and staircases, hardscaping encompasses all the built elements of your landscape. Each project shares the same foundational needs: a stable base, proper drainage, and materials suited for Florida's environment.

Permits, Planning, and Working with a Professional
Given the technical requirements and potential for permits, partnering with a knowledgeable local hardscaping contractor is essential. A reputable professional will:
- Assess your property's specific drainage and soil conditions.
- Help you select appropriate, durable materials.
- Design with the necessary slope for water management.
- Obtain any required permits for structural work like retaining walls.
- Provide a detailed contract outlining materials, scope, timeline, and costs.
While frost heave is not a concern here, a Tampa contractor's expertise lies in building structures resistant to settling, erosion, and the forces of heavy rain and wind 10. Their knowledge is your best assurance of a beautiful, long-lasting result.
